Pro Tip: Maintenance Matters
While solar cameras reduce upkeep, smart cities schedule:
- Bi-annual panel inspections
- Battery health checks every 3 years
- Firmware updates via remote access
FAQ: Your Top Questions Answered
Q: How do they perform in low sunlight? A: Advanced models work at 15% efficiency – enough for most regions.
Q: What''s the typical lifespan? A: 8-10 years for panels, 5-7 years for batteries.
